What Are Lingonberries?
What are Lingonberries? Lingonberries are small, red, edible berries that grow on a perennial, woody, evergreen shrub with a low growth habit. They are related to both blueberries and cranberries. … Visit Document

Açaà Palm – Wikipedia, The Free Encyclopedia
The açaà palm (Euterpe oleracea) is a species of palm tree in the genus Euterpe cultivated for their fruit and superior hearts of palm.
